掌握服务器Hook,提升运维效率新利器

资源类型:mmwxw.com 2024-10-21 19:44

服务器hook简介:



标题:深度解析服务器Hook:提升系统效能与自动化的关键利器 在当今这个数字化时代,服务器作为数据存储、处理与传输的核心基础设施,其稳定性、效率与灵活性直接关系到企业业务的连续性和市场竞争力

    在这样的背景下,服务器Hook作为一种强大的技术手段,正逐步成为提升服务器管理效能、促进自动化运维的关键一环

    本文将深入探讨服务器Hook的概念、作用、实现方式及其在现代IT环境中的重要性

     一、服务器Hook:概念解析 服务器Hook,简而言之,是一种在特定事件发生时自动触发预设操作的机制

    它类似于编程中的回调函数或监听器,但应用场景更为广泛,直接嵌入到服务器的运行流程中

    这些“钩子”可以被设计为监听服务器的各种状态变化、数据处理流程中的关键节点,或是外部请求与响应的特定模式,一旦检测到预设条件满足,便自动执行一系列预定义的脚本或程序,以实现自动化控制、监控、日志记录、安全审计等多种功能

     二、服务器Hook的作用 1.自动化运维:通过服务器Hook,可以实现配置的自动更新、服务的自动重启、异常情况的自动报警与恢复等,极大减轻了运维人员的负担,提高了运维效率

     2.实时监控与日志记录:Hook机制能够精确捕捉服务器运行状态的变化,实时记录关键操作与事件,为问题追踪、性能优化提供宝贵数据支持

     3.增强安全性:通过监控登录尝试、异常访问模式等,Hook可及时触发安全响应措施,如锁定账户、记录攻击日志等,有效防御潜在的安全威胁

     4.促进业务连续性:在业务高峰期或系统升级维护时,Hook能够自动调整资源分配、备份关键数据,确保服务的连续性和数据的完整性

     5.定制化扩展:基于Hook的灵活性,开发人员可以根据业务需求快速定制扩展功能,无需修改服务器核心代码,降低了开发成本与维护复杂度

     三、服务器Hook的实现方式 1.脚本集成:最常见的方式之一,通过编写Shell脚本、Python脚本等,与服务器操作系统或应用程序的特定事件点进行集成,实现自动化操作

     2.API接口调用:现代服务器和云服务提供商往往提供丰富的API接口,允许用户通过编程方式调用这些接口,实现Hook功能

    例如,利用AWS Lambda、Azure Functions等云服务,可以轻松创建响应特定事件的自定义函数

     3.中间件与框架支持:一些中间件或开发框架内置了Hook机制,开发者只需遵循一定的规范,即可轻松实现功能的扩展与自动化

     4.容器与Kubernetes:在容器化部署环境中,Kubernetes等容器编排工具提供了丰富的Hook机制,如Pod生命周期Hook、Ingress规则变更Hook等,帮助开发者更好地管理容器化应用

     四、服务器Hook的应用实例 - 自动部署与回滚:在持续集成/持续部署(CI/CD)流程中,通过Hook机制监听代码仓库的提交事件,自动触发构建、测试、部署流程,并在部署失败时自动回滚到上一稳定版本

     - 安全审计:通过Hook监控用户登录行为,记录登录时间、IP地址、使用设备等关键信息,一旦发现异常登录尝试,立即触发警报并采取措施

     - 性能优化:基于系统负载、响应时间等关键指标,设置Hook自动调整资源分配,如增加CPU核心数、内存分配等,以保证系统在高负载下仍能稳定运行

     五、结语 服务器Hook作为现代IT架构中不可或缺的一部分,正以其独特的优势推动着服务器管理的自动化、智能化进程

    通过合理利用Hook机制,企业不仅能够显著提升运维效率与服务质量,还能在快速变化的市场环境中保持竞争力

    因此,对于每一位IT从业者而言,深入理解并掌握服务器Hook技术,无疑将成为其职业生涯中的重要里程碑

    

阅读全文
上一篇:港台服务器对比:速度、稳定性大比拼

最新收录:

  • 亚马逊服务器数据库构建实战指南
  • 港台服务器对比:速度、稳定性大比拼
  • 舟山视频系统服务器构建新篇:强化数字监控基石
  • 亚马逊服务器密码修改全攻略,轻松保障账户安全
  • 香港固定IP服务器:稳定高速,助力全球业务加速
  • 探索Hyper-V服务器:高效虚拟化解决方案
  • 《诛仙3》服务器状态隐踪?玩家急呼:连接何方?
  • 亚马逊服务器地址配置全攻略
  • 香港机房服务器租用:高效稳定,助力全球业务加速
  • 山西SEO服务平台:优化新策略,引领营销潮流
  • 沈阳SEO软件加盟,轻松掌握网络营销新机遇
  • 探索IDRAC管理页面:高效运维服务器秘籍
  • 首页 | 服务器hook:掌握服务器Hook,提升运维效率新利器